Overview

EVAL-ADG936EBZ from Analog Devices is an evaluation board designed to characterize the ADG936 and ADG936-R wideband CMOS dual SPDT RF switches, supporting 50 Ω matched paths up to 1 GHz, with on-board SMA connectors (J3–J10), calibrated RF-through path (J9–J10), and dual CMOS-compatible control inputs (INA/INB) for switch state selection.

Technical Context

The EVAL-ADG936EBZ implements a 4-layer FR4 PCB (εr = 4.3, thickness = 0.062") with coplanar waveguide transmission lines (trace width = 0.024", ground clearance = 0.008") to maintain 50 Ω impedance across all RF paths including RFCA/J3, RFCB/J4, RF1A/J5, RF2A/J6, RF1B/J7, RF2B/J8, and CAL-through J9–J10.

It supports both ADG936 (absorptive, 50 Ω-terminated shunt legs) and ADG936-R (reflective) variants via identical board layout; control is implemented via SMB connectors (J1/J2) or solder-jumpers K1/K2 to set INA/INB high/low, directly mapping to SPDT switching states per Table 1 in the reference design note.

Key Specifications

ParameterValue and Actual Design Meaning
Target DeviceADG936 and ADG936-R dual SPDT RF switches
RF Frequency RangeDC to 1 GHz, validated via 50 Ω SMA-connected paths
Power Supply1.65 V to 2.75 V analog rail (J12), decoupled by 10 μF + 100 pF
Control InterfaceCMOS-compatible INA/INB inputs, configurable via SMB or jumpers K1/K2
Calibration PathThrough-line (J9–J10) for PCB loss measurement under test conditions
PCB Construction4-layer FR4, εr = 4.3, 0.062" thick, grounded coplanar waveguides

FAQ

What is the primary function of the EVAL-ADG936EBZ?

The EVAL-ADG936EBZ is a dedicated evaluation board for the ADG936 and ADG936-R dual SPDT RF switches. It provides fully impedance-matched 50 Ω RF paths, calibrated through-line measurement capability, and flexible CMOS control options-enabling direct RF performance assessment without custom PCB development. The EVAL-ADG936EBZ supports both absorptive and reflective switch variants on the same board layout.

Which RF ports are accessible on the EVAL-ADG936EBZ?

The EVAL-ADG936EBZ provides eight SMA-connected RF ports: J3 (RFCA), J4 (RFCB), J5 (RF1A), J6 (RF2A), J7 (RF1B), J8 (RF2B), J9 (CAL input), and J10 (CAL output). All paths use controlled 50 Ω coplanar waveguides. J9–J10 forms a dedicated through-line for de-embedding PCB insertion loss during network analyzer calibration.

How is the ADG936/ADG936-R controlled on the EVAL-ADG936EBZ?

Control of the ADG936/ADG936-R on the EVAL-ADG936EBZ is achieved via two CMOS-compatible inputs: INA (J1/K1) and INB (J2/K2). Each can be driven by SMB connectors or set statically high/low using onboard jumpers K1 and K2-mapping directly to SPDT switch states as defined in Table 1 of the reference documentation for the EVAL-ADG936EBZ.

What power supply requirements does the EVAL-ADG936EBZ have?

The EVAL-ADG936EBZ requires a single 1.65 V to 2.75 V DC supply applied across J12 (VDD and GND). On-board decoupling consists of two 10 μF tantalum capacitors (C1, C2) and one 100 pF NPO ceramic capacitor (C3) placed near U1-the ADG936 or ADG936-R device mounted on the EVAL-ADG936EBZ.

Can the EVAL-ADG936EBZ be used with both ADG936 and ADG936-R devices?

Yes-the EVAL-ADG936EBZ is explicitly designed to support both the ADG936 (absorptive, 50 Ω-terminated shunt legs) and ADG936-R (reflective) variants. The board layout, RF path design, and control interface are identical for both; no hardware modification is needed when swapping between them.
